Chapter 10 Marketing MCQ Questions Class 12 Business Studies with Answers

Question: Hena is planning to set up a small manufacturing unit for manufacturing eco-friendly packaging material. She has decided to market her products through the conventional channel of distribution, which involves wholesalers and retailers. Identify the channel of distribution being adopted by the company.
a) Zero level channel
b) One level channel
c) Two level channel
d) Three level channel
Answer: c

Question: The labelling of a pack of oats cookies explains how the product is beneficial in adding fibre to the diet and the other related health benefits. Identify the related function of labelling being described in the given case.
a) Describes the product and specifies its content
b) Identification of the product or brand
c) Grading of products
d) Helps in promotion of the products
Answer: d

Question: Karam Limited is offering a travel package for 15 destinations worldwide with a free insurance on the bookings for the month of December, 2019. Identify the feature of marketing being described in the above lines.
a) Needs and wants
b) Creating a market offering
c) Customer value
d) Exchange mechanism
Answer: c

Question: Which one of the following is not a marketing mix?
a) Product
b) Physical distribution
c) Product pricing
d) Production process
Answer: d

Question: Within 2 years of its inception, Bhavishya Limited has created a very positive reputation about itself and its products in the eyes of general public by participating extensively in various social welfare programs. Identify the component of promotion mix being described in the given lines.
a) Advertising
b) Personal selling
c) Public relation
d) Sales promotion
Answer: c

Question: Pragati Limited has chalked out an action plan in order to increase its market share in the international market by 20% in the next one year. The action plan contains the details about how the production levels will be increased, promotional activities will be carried out and so on. Identify the type of marketing function being described in the given lines.
a) Gathering and analysing market information
b) Marketing planning
c) Product designing and development
d) Packaging and labeling
Answer: b

Question: On visiting a supermarket to buy a pack of moisturizer, Harsha noticed that the packaging of most of the beauty products exhibited a photograph of a celebrity. Identify the related function of packaging being described in the given case.
a) Facilitates the use of product
b) Assists in promotion of the product
c) Helps in product identification
d) Provides protection to the product
Answer: b

Question: With which element is exchange mechanism related?
a) Publicity
b) Marketing
c) Advertising
d) Branding
Answer: b

Question: Mehak Limited has hired 300 salesmen who will be assigned the task of contacting prospective buyers and creating awareness about the new range of organic incenses introduced by the company. Identify the element of promotion being described in the given lines.
a) Advertising
b) Sales promotion
c) Personal selling
d) Public relation
Answer: c

Fill in the blanks :

Question: The most commonly adopted distribution network for most consumer goods like soaps ,rice etc. is _________ .
Answer: two-level channel

Question: The part of a brand which can be recognised but which is not utterable is called _________.
Answer: brand mark

Question: The element of product mix that describes the product and specifies its contents is called __________.
Answer: Labelling

Question: The part of a brand which can be spoken is called a ________.
Answer: brand Name

Question: The main focus of production concept is on…………………………..of product.
Answer: Quantity

Question: The most important decision in respect of inventory is deciding about the _________ of inventory.
Answer: level

Question: The act of storing and assorting products in order to create time utility is _________ .
Answer: Warehousing

Question: The main focus of ………………….concept is customer needs.
Answer: Marketing

Question: The first step in a typical buyer –seller relationship is _________ .
Answer: Order-Processing

Question: The marketer does _______ of product to indicate different features or quantity of products.
Answer: Grading
